**OneChart Phase II - Clinical Documentation**
The Process Improvement Consultant is responsible for the successful deployment, onboarding support, and adoption of OneChart Phase II solutions within London Health Sciences Centre clinical areas. The Process Improvement Consultants serve as the face of the OneChart projects in the clinical areas and will become experts in the current state and will work with Clinical Informatics to define what the future states will look like once the technology is implemented. They serve an important role in championing the project and acting as the voice of their clinical colleagues to the project team.
The Process Improvement Consultant is responsible for being a champion and leader in the use of the electronic health record, promoting the enhancements to patient care, communication, and access to information across all professions and departments within LHSC. This role ensures best practice processes are identified and adopted to optimize delivery of patient and family centered care, including safety, timeliness, efficiency, and effectiveness.
The Process Improvement Consultant establishes and cultivates relationships with clinicians, technical staff, business partners, and leadership stakeholders at all levels to establish the conditions for effective engagement and to support the successful achievement of key project priorities. The role serves as an expert in process improvement principles and provides education, coaching/mentoring, and support to clinical and non-clinical departments.

**Teaching, Learning and Research**
London Health Sciences Centre is proudly one of Canada's largest acute-care teaching and research hospitals. LHSC has an unwavering commitment to lifelong learning, with education agreements in collaboration with over 55 schools, hospitals, and community agencies from across Ontario, Canada and internationally; among our many education partners, our three regional partners are Western University, Fanshawe College, and Thames Valley District School Board. LHSC provides students with a place where they can learn and discover knowledge and skills to take them forward in their careers as health care professionals. Approximately 2,900 Nursing, Allied Health and other students ranging from secondary school to university graduate level programs receive training at LHSC every year. As an employee of LHSC, you will be expected to engage in role-related teaching, professional development, and research activities in addition to standard position duties and responsibilities.
